Q: How do blue-green deploys work for the Tallowbrook billing worker?

A: We run two identical worker pools, "cobalt" and "moss". Only one consumes the billing queue at a time. A deploy updates the idle pool, runs reconciliation checks against a shadow ledger, and then flips the consumer flag. Never flip mid-settlement window; the scheduler blocks this, but verify anyway. Step-by-step flip instructions, including rollback, live on the internal page below.

operations page: https://superset.kelvicorp.example/pipeline/run/display/view/9edfe8e23ee3f5ff

Hi team,

Before I hand off the 3.2 release, please note the humidity sensor drift reported on Verdana controllers in the Elmbrook trial site. Drift exceeds 4% after roughly ten days of continuous operation; firmware 3.2.1 adds an automatic recalibration cycle every 72 hours. Support should advise growers to install 3.2.1 and trigger a manual recalibration once. The hotfix bundle must be verified before distribution, so I'm including the signing key used for the 3.2.1 packages below.

release key, fahof-yagap: bky3_m5d

**FAQ: How do I get into the prototype workshop?**

The prototype workshop at Marlow Court is restricted to trained staff because of the CNC equipment and the resin printers. As a new starter, you must first complete the safety induction run by the workshop lead, Dagny Roos, which takes about an hour. After that, your badge will be activated for daytime entry. Until your badge is provisioned, you can enter during staffed hours using the keypad code below.

staff pass of baweg-bawep = bdg-AIU-1

## v2.9.1 — Key rotation

Rotated the release signing key as scheduled. This release also closes out the Glimmerpane color-contrast audit: 14 components updated to meet contrast thresholds, remaining two tracked for next sprint. No API changes. Builds signed with the old key will fail verification after Friday; update your pipelines accordingly. For the eng sync record, the new signing key follows below.

deploy key for kagup-bawig: bky9_ZMq28eTw9